Clinical Breakthroughs: From Lab to Bedside
AI in genomics is no longer just for researchers; it’s changing how patients are treated in real-time.
- Precision Oncology: By running millions of simulations, AI identifies the exact genetic mutation driving a tumor and suggests the most effective treatment from the Biologic Therapy Market before the first dose is even administered.
- AI-Enhanced CRISPR: AI is now used to predict "off-target" effects in gene editing, making procedures safer and more accurate than ever before.
